We lost rock-n-roll legend Bo Diddley today. He was instrumental in shaping the early years of rock. In fact his early recordings pre-date the label rock and roll and was instead called "jungle music."
Thanks for all the great music Mr. Diddley. His music never made blue but rather put a smile on my face.
